Owning your perfect home is a rewarding goal for numerous people. But the traditional mortgage process can sometimes be complicated. That's where private mortgages come in. A private mortgage is a loan that is provided by a individual lender, rather than a conventional bank or financial institution. This can offer several perks for borrowers who may not qualify for a regular mortgage.
A key benefit of a private mortgage is that lenders are often more accommodating with their requirements. They may be willing to accept borrowers who have less credit history, decent credit scores, or unique employment situations. Moreover, private lenders may be more to process loan applications, which can save time and difficulty.
